漫画翻译效率提升300%?AI工具全攻略:解决日文漫画本地化痛点
【免费下载链接】Saber-Translator✨ 一款小白也能轻松使用的漫画翻译工具,旨在帮助漫画爱好者轻松跨越语言障碍,畅享原汁原味的日文漫画。 利用先进的 AI 技术,智能检测漫画中的对话气泡,精准识别日文文本,并快速翻译成流畅自然的中文。 ✨ 无论是图片还是 PDF 格式的漫画,Saber-Translator 都能轻松应对,让你无压力阅读心爱的漫画作品。项目地址: https://gitcode.com/gh_mirrors/sa/Saber-Translator
AI漫画翻译技术如何破解传统漫画本地化的效率瓶颈?作为日文漫画爱好者,你是否也曾面临这些困境:手动输入日文对话效率低下、翻译软件无法准确识别漫画特殊字体、处理大量图片文件时电脑卡顿严重?Saber-Translator这款专为漫画设计的AI翻译工具,通过OCR文字识别与智能气泡检测技术,正在重新定义漫画翻译的工作流程。本文将探索如何利用这款工具构建个性化翻译环境,掌握批量处理技巧,实现翻译质量与效率的双重提升。
识别漫画翻译的核心痛点
漫画翻译不同于普通文本翻译,它面临着独特的技术挑战。首先是文本区域定位问题——漫画中的对话气泡形状不规则,常被复杂背景或角色遮挡,传统OCR工具难以准确识别。其次是字体多样性挑战,漫画中常使用手写体、艺术字等特殊字体,普通识别引擎识别准确率不足60%。最后是排版还原难题,翻译后的文本需要保持原有气泡形状和位置,同时保证阅读流畅性。
这些痛点直接导致三大效率杀手:单页翻译耗时超过15分钟、重复操作占总工作时间40%、后期排版调整成本高昂。Saber-Translator通过整合先进的AI技术,针对性地解决了这些行业痛点。
构建专属翻译环境
部署智能翻译系统
如何搭建一个既稳定又高效的漫画翻译工作站?让我们从基础开始:
获取项目代码
git clone https://gitcode.com/gh_mirrors/sa/Saber-Translator为什么选择从源码部署?这不仅能获得最新功能,还允许你根据硬件配置进行针对性优化,这对于处理图像密集型的漫画翻译任务至关重要。
配置运行环境根据你的硬件条件选择合适的依赖包:
- CPU环境:
pip install -r requirements-cpu.txt - GPU环境:
pip install -r requirements-gpu.txt
为什么区分配置?GPU版本能将图像处理速度提升3-5倍,特别是在批量翻译时效果显著,而CPU版本则适合低配置设备使用。
- CPU环境:
启动应用程序
python app.py首次运行时,系统会自动下载必要的模型文件并配置默认参数。启动成功后,浏览器将自动打开翻译界面。
熟悉翻译工作界面
成功部署后,你将看到Saber-Translator的三栏式工作界面:
漫画翻译编辑界面
这个界面设计遵循了漫画翻译的工作流程:左侧显示原始漫画图像,中间实时预览翻译效果,右侧提供文本编辑和格式调整工具。顶部工具栏包含了常用功能按钮,如"翻译当前图片"、"批量处理"和"AI校对"等。
界面核心功能区包括:
- 气泡检测区域:自动识别并标记对话气泡
- 文本编辑区:显示OCR识别结果并支持手动修改
- 样式调整面板:可自定义字体、大小、颜色等文本属性
解锁AI增强功能
核心能力矩阵
Saber-Translator提供了五大核心功能模块,形成完整的漫画翻译能力矩阵:
智能气泡检测自动识别漫画中的对话气泡,支持不规则形状和重叠区域。这项技术由[src/core/detection.py]模块实现,采用了专门优化的图像分割算法,识别准确率可达92%以上。
多引擎OCR识别集成PaddleOCR、MangaOCR等多种识别引擎,可根据不同字体类型自动切换最优引擎。核心实现见[src/interfaces/paddle_ocr_interface.py]。
上下文感知翻译不仅翻译单句文本,还能结合上下文理解语义,使对话更连贯。翻译逻辑在[src/core/translation.py]中定义。
批量处理系统支持整本书籍的连续翻译,自动记忆翻译风格,保持角色语气一致性。相关API在[src/app/api/bookshelf_api.py]中实现。
漫画内容分析深入理解漫画剧情结构,生成角色关系图谱和剧情时间线,辅助翻译决策。分析引擎位于[src/core/manga_insight/analyzer.py]。
体验高效翻译流程
让我们通过一个实际案例了解完整的翻译流程:
导入漫画文件通过书架界面添加漫画文件,支持图片文件夹和PDF格式。系统会自动解析文件结构并创建章节索引。
漫画书架管理界面
自动预处理工具会自动检测每一页的对话气泡,进行文字识别,并初步翻译。这个过程完全自动化,无需人工干预。
人工精校在翻译编辑界面,你可以快速校对AI翻译结果,调整文本样式,确保与原作风格一致。
漫画翻译操作界面
导出成果支持多种格式导出,包括保留原始布局的图片格式和便于二次编辑的文本格式。
定制个性化工作流
优化OCR与翻译配置
为获得最佳翻译效果,需要根据漫画类型调整OCR和翻译参数:
OCR引擎选择
- 普通印刷体:默认PaddleOCR
- 手写体:切换至MangaOCR
- 特殊艺术字:启用增强识别模式
配置文件位置:[src/core/config_models.py]
翻译服务配置
- 通用场景:百度翻译API
- 专业术语:有道翻译API
- 自定义术语库:通过[src/interfaces/baidu_translate_interface.py]扩展
性能优化设置
- 内存管理:根据电脑配置调整缓存大小
- 并行处理:设置合理的并发任务数
- 模型选择:低配电脑可使用轻量级模型
高级功能探索
对于有一定经验的用户,Saber-Translator提供了更多高级功能:
漫画内容深度分析系统能自动提取漫画的剧情脉络和角色关系,生成可视化时间线:
漫画剧情时间线分析
角色对话风格统一通过分析角色对话历史,保持翻译风格一致性,避免"千人一面"的翻译效果。
自定义翻译规则通过插件系统创建个性化翻译规则,满足特殊翻译需求。插件开发可参考[src/plugins/manager.py]。
解决实际翻译挑战
常见问题应对策略
在实际使用过程中,你可能会遇到以下挑战:
文字识别错误
- 解决方案:调整图像对比度,使用"增强识别"功能
- 预防措施:在[src/core/ocr.py]中调整识别阈值
翻译质量参差不齐
- 解决方案:启用AI校对功能,配置专业领域术语库
- 相关代码:[src/core/manga_insight/qa.py]
处理速度慢
- 解决方案:优化并行处理设置,清理缓存
- 监控工具:[src/utils/performance_monitor.py]
提升翻译效率的技巧
建立个人术语库将常用术语和固定译法保存到自定义词典,减少重复劳动。
使用批量处理模板为同类型漫画创建翻译模板,统一格式和风格。
利用快捷键熟练掌握编辑界面快捷键,可将单页处理时间缩短50%。
案例:完整漫画翻译工作流
让我们通过一个完整案例,看看Saber-Translator如何提升翻译效率:
导入漫画:添加一本200页的日文漫画,系统自动完成章节划分。
批量预处理:启动自动检测和初步翻译,约15分钟完成200页处理。
重点精校:仅对关键对话和特殊表达进行人工校对,耗时约60分钟。
内容分析:生成角色关系图和剧情梗概,辅助理解复杂情节。
漫画内容分析界面
导出与分享:选择适合阅读的格式导出,整个过程不到2小时,相比传统方法效率提升300%。
总结与进阶路径
通过本文的探索,你已经了解如何利用Saber-Translator构建高效的漫画翻译工作流。从环境部署到高级功能应用,这款工具为漫画本地化提供了全面解决方案。随着使用深入,你可以:
- 探索插件开发,扩展个性化功能
- 参与社区讨论,分享翻译经验
- 关注项目更新,获取最新AI模型
漫画翻译不仅是语言转换,更是文化传播的桥梁。希望Saber-Translator能帮助你更轻松地享受日文漫画的魅力,同时创造出高质量的本地化作品。
【免费下载链接】Saber-Translator✨ 一款小白也能轻松使用的漫画翻译工具,旨在帮助漫画爱好者轻松跨越语言障碍,畅享原汁原味的日文漫画。 利用先进的 AI 技术,智能检测漫画中的对话气泡,精准识别日文文本,并快速翻译成流畅自然的中文。 ✨ 无论是图片还是 PDF 格式的漫画,Saber-Translator 都能轻松应对,让你无压力阅读心爱的漫画作品。项目地址: https://gitcode.com/gh_mirrors/sa/Saber-Translator
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考